Largest Triotech XD attraction in Southern Hemisphere opens in New Zealand

Rainbow’s End announces the opening of the new Spectra XD Dark Ride, a new interactive dark right theater from Tritotech, and the largest in the Southern Hemisphere.

The custom 28-seat ride mixes the thrill of an amusement park ride, with movies and gaming. It’s a modern twist on the 3D experience and sure to entertain everyone in the family.

The ride features different movies in 3D, with all of the extra features to tickle the senses AND light blasters so players can participate in the story, while competing with friends and family to find the champion.

The Spectra XD Dark Ride replaces the previous 3D Motion Master ride at Rainbow’s End. It was due to open during the April school holidays, but the installation was abruptly stalled when the ride manufacturer, Triotech, had to halt work due to the COVID lockdown and return to Canada.

As soon as New Zealand moved to Level 2 the Park re-opened and the Rainbow’s End Construction and Maintenance team worked remotely with the Canadian-based ride manufacturer to finish the commissioning of the ride and prepare it for opening.
